"Massive Costs Incurred Due to Incorrect Martial Law Declaration"
Choo Kyung-ho, the floor leader of the People Power Party, is facing criticism for summoning lawmakers to the party headquarters instead of the National Assembly after the declaration of martial law, thereby obstructing their participation in the plenary session vote. Some suspect that this was an attempt to induce a lack of quorum in the plenary session to block the passage of the 'Resolution Demanding the Lifting of Martial Law.'
On the 4th, Cho Kyung-tae, a People Power Party lawmaker, pointed out on SBS Radio's 'Kim Tae-hyun's Political Show' that confusion arose among lawmakers as Choo repeatedly changed the meeting location via text messages.
President Yoon Suk-yeol declared martial law in an emergency statement on the night of the 3rd. In the early morning of the 4th, at the National Assembly plenary session in Yeouido, Seoul, lawmakers from both ruling and opposition parties passed a resolution demanding the lifting of martial law with 190 members present and 190 votes in favor. However, he said, "Regardless of being pro-Yoon (pro-Yoon Seok-yeol) or pro-Han (pro-Han Dong-hoon), there were probably no lawmakers who supported the martial law," adding, "Even the lawmakers who went to the party headquarters likely did not support this wrongful declaration of martial law."
Rep. Cho emphasized, "The president's declaration of martial law caused enormous tangible and intangible costs," and stressed, "Severe responsibility must be held." He also added, "If the Cabinet meeting had been held yesterday, all cabinet members who attended should resign en masse."
The previous day, President Yoon Seok-yeol declared martial law around 10:25 p.m. However, 190 lawmakers attended the National Assembly plenary session, and the resolution demanding the lifting of martial law was passed unanimously. President Yoon lifted the martial law declaration through a live broadcast statement at around 4:27 a.m. on the 4th. Only 18 out of 108 People Power Party lawmakers attended the plenary session.
